1. Introduction This work focuses on the exquisite beauty of a traditional parquetry box, showcasing the meticulous craftsmanship involved in its creation. The object is positioned on a rustic wooden surface partially covered by a fine silk cloth with delicate patterns. Soft, diffused light enters from a window in the background, enveloping the scene in a warm and nostalgic haze. The composition highlights the tactile quality of the materials and the silent dignity of a well-preserved artifact. 2. Description The box is adorned with Yosegi-style patterns, featuring complex geometric mosaics made from various types of natural wood. Each diamond and triangular section displays a unique grain and color, ranging from light pine to deep walnut. A sturdy brass latch secures the lid, from which a long, silken golden tassel hangs elegantly, its threads shimmering in the light. The surrounding environment is suggested by a blurred green leaf and the textured weave of the floral-patterned textile beneath the box. 3. Analysis The artist uses a close-up perspective to emphasize the precision of the wood inlay, drawing the viewer’s eye to the seamless joinery. Backlighting from the window creates a soft glow around the edges of the box, which contrasts effectively with the sharp details of the metal latch and the tassel. This lighting choice also enhances the varied textures, from the smooth, polished surface of the parquetry to the soft, pliable nature of the silk. The shallow depth of field ensures that the box remains the undisputed focal point. 4.
